REMOVAL AND INSTALLATION (Continued)
Fig. 20 Intermediate Shaft Coupler To Steering Gear
CAUTION:
Before loosening the upper and lower
steering column mounting bracket attaching nuts,
the following procedure to lock upper steering col-
umn mounting bracket from moving must be done.
If upper steering column mounting bracket is not
locked in its proper position before loosening the
mounting nuts, the tilt steering column will not
operate correctly when installed back in car. This is
due to the alignment of the upper mounting bracket
assembly slipping when the mounting bolts are
loosened.
(27) Place steering column so it is positioned in
the middle of its tilt range. Place the steering column
assembly tilt lever in its fully locked position. Then
insert a 5/32 inch drill bit in each locking pin hole on
the upper steering column mounting bracket (Fig.
21).
Fig. 21 Locking Pins Installed In Steering Column
(28) Remove the 2 upper steering column assembly
mounting bracket to support bracket nuts. Then

remove the 2 lower steering column assembly mount-
ing bracket to support bracket nuts (Fig. 22).
Fig. 22 Steering Column Upper And Lower Mounting
(29) Remove steering column assembly from vehi-
cle through the drivers door of the passenger com-
partment. Use care to avoid damaging the paint or
interior trim.
INSTALL
(1) Install steering column on the studs in the
steering column support bracket. Loosely install the
4 steering column assembly attaching nuts.
(2) Tighten the 2 lower steering column assembly
mounting nuts (Fig. 22) to hold the steering column
in place. Be sure both breakaway capsules are still
fully seated in the slots of the upper steering column
mounting bracket and the mounting studs are cen-
tered for and aft in the plastic capsules (Fig. 23).
Then equally tighten both steering column upper
mounting nuts, (Fig. 22) until upper steering column
mounting bracket is seated against support bracket.
Tighten the 4 steering column bracket to support
bracket nuts to 12 N·m (105 in. lbs.).

(3) Remove the 2 drill bits (Fig. 21) from the steer-
ing column upper mounting bracket. If a new steer-
ing column is being installed in the vehicle,
remove the shipping (grenade) pin from steer-
ing column upper mounting bracket.
(4) Assemble the lower intermediate shaft coupler
to the steering gear input shaft. Tighten the coupler
pinch bolt nut to a torque of 27 N·m (240 in. lbs.). Be
sure to install steering coupler pinch bolt
retaining pin (Fig. 20).
(5) Install the shifter/ignition interlock cable (Fig.
19) in the lock cylinder housing.
